Warning Signs You Need Tile Floor Water Extraction

Water damage on your tile floors can be a hidden threat, and ignoring the war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Here are some common warning signs that show you need tile floor water extraction: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of water damage on your tile floors. Don’t ignore this warning sign as it can lead to mold growth and health issues.

Warped or Buckled Tile

Warped or buckled tile is a clear indication of water damage. Don’t delay in addressing this issue, as it can spread to other areas of your home.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on your tile floors can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ore this warning sign as it can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Unusual Noises or Creaks

Unusual noises or creaks from your tile floors can show water damage. Don’t delay in addressing this issue, as it can lead to further damage and structural issues.

Visible Water Damage or Leaks

Visible water damage or leaks on your tile floors are a clear indication of a serious issue. Don’t ignore this warning sign as it can lead to costly repairs and health risks.

Increased Moisture or Humidity

Increased moisture or humidity in your home can show water damage on your tile floors. Don’t delay in addressing this issue, as it can lead to mold growth and health issues.

Tile Floor Water Extraction Cost in Woburn, MA

The cost of tile floor water extraction in Woburn, MA, var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the scope of the job. Keep in mind that prices may vary based on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ed.
Tile floor cleaning and sanitizing $200 – $500 Type of tile, size of affected area, and cleaning products used.
Dehumidification and equipment rental $100 – $300 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and rental duration.
Final inspection and touch-ups $100 – $200 Scope of work, materials needed, and labor required.
Emergency response and assessment $50 – $100 Time of day, distance to your property, and technician’s travel time.
Insurance claims help Free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.
